Josesito Lopez Hands Miguel Cruz His First Loss via Unanimous Decision

On Saturday, April 28, 2018, Josesito “The Riverside Rocky” Lopez (36-7, 19 KO) met Miguel Cruz (17-1, 11 KO) in El Paso, Texas in the headlining bout on PBC on Fox.

Lopez entered the fight as the rugged veteran warrior, the underdog who has taken on fighters such as Marcos Maidana, Jessie Vargas and Canelo Alvarez, but has since turned into a bit of a journeyman.

Cruz, on the other hand entered the bout as a promising contender looking to build up his resume for a future title bout.

As the fight progressed however, it was increasingly clear that Cruz may have stepped up in competition too early. Lopez dominated the fight through pure aggression.

Lopez vs Cruz

The Riverside Rocky simply outworked his opponent, forcing Cruz to fight on the inside and abandon his game plan. Miguel Cruz’s biggest detractor outside of his lower work rate was his multitude of fouls.

Cruz lost two points throughout the fight due to low blows, which made the bout seem even more one sided than it already was.

“I beat a great undefeated fighter tonight and I was able to out class him,” said Lopez after the fight. “I have some boxing ability clearly. I used my skills tonight. I felt that I dominated the pace, out worked him and I never let him do anything that hurt me.”
